Essexville is home to many senior care options, including nursing homes. The term “nursing home” is often used as a catchall for any type of senior care. But it can also refer to actual nursing homes, or skilled nursing facilities, which provide the highest level of medical and rehabilitative care outside of a hospital. Of the 20 nursing homes, assisted living, and memory care communities in Essexville, the best fit for your loved one will depend on their budget and needs. The cost of nursing home care in Essexville is about $4,620, but costs tend to increase as care needs increase. Cost of nursing homes in Essexville, MI

The average cost of senior living in Essexville is $4,620 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Omer, MI with an average of $3,159 per month.

Nursing homes cost trends in Essexville, MI

The table below shows how monthly nursing homes costs in Essexville have changed in the last two years and how those changes compare with state and national trends. The figures represent averages of actual costs paid by seniors who moved into A Place for Mom partner communities in 2023 and 2024.

Cost comparison table showing 2023 and 2024 median costs by location. This table contains 3 rows of data across 4 columns.
Column location: Location
Column cost2024: 2024 average cost
Column cost2023: 2023 average cost
Column percentChange: Percent change
Location2024 average cost2023 average costPercent change
Essexville, MI$4,720/mo$4,961/mo-4.9%
Michigan$5,452/mo$5,284/mo+3.2%
National$5,616/mo$5,314/mo+5.7%
